Local Courts
Immigration cases in Pekin are typically heard at the Chicago Immigration Court, part of the Executive Office for Immigration Review. Federal immigration matters may also be handled through the U.S. District Court for the Central District of Illinois in Peoria.

How long do immigration cases take to process in Pekin, Illinois?
Processing times vary significantly based on case type and USCIS workload, but Pekin residents typically experience similar timelines to other Illinois locations. Family-based petitions may take 8-24 months, while naturalization applications average 12-18 months from filing to ceremony.
What immigration services are available to Illinois residents under state law?
Illinois offers several immigrant-friendly policies including driver's licenses regardless of immigration status, in-state tuition for qualifying students, and protections under the Illinois TRUST Act. These state benefits can significantly impact your immigration strategy and overall legal status.
